Transaction e95934a0e7cc3dcb8f0a32166e86ff8364941499f4c1071cdc9cbe79d50fb771

2 Input
1 Outputs
  • e95934a0e7cc3dcb8f0a32166e86ff8364941499f4c1071cdc9cbe79d50fb771:0
  • value  1122251793
    address  374szHTL2KPyAmxtZTBYiJZN9aAAQisCrZ